Jeremy Christian is a senior software applications engineer with 13 years of experience specializing in DevOps, CI/CD, and configuration management at scale. Based in the Raleigh-Durham area, he currently architects and operates deployment pipelines and automated test infrastructure for redhat.com using Puppet, Ansible, Jenkins, GitLab, Foreman, and Selenium. He focuses on optimizing test performance and reliability—implementing parallelization, Selenium grid deployments, and Flamegraph-driven analysis—to keep merge requests and CI runs fast and predictable. Jeremy blends hands-on infrastructure coding, test automation in Ruby, and Drupal feature support in PHP, while performing thorough code reviews to maintain quality. Motivated by advancing open source, he seeks practical ways to boost productivity and reduce costs across enterprise web platforms.
